We would like to invite you to explore adding human presence to your
Web site, using our Virtual Places software. A beta version of our
software is now available for free for general use for Sparcstations
running SunOS 4.1.3 and Solaris 2.3, HP9000/7XX series running
HP/UX9.X, and Silicon Graphics Indy (SGI) running IRIX 5.2. Sesame for
Windows will be available during 1Q95.
Virtual Places is a client-server extension to the Web, consisting of
the Doors Server and the Sesame Navigator. By installing a Doors
server in parallel with your Web server, people who use Sesame will be
able to meet each other at your Web pages, interact in real-time using
text chat and audio, and conduct guided tours of your site and
of other Virtual Places sites.
